How can I remove the colored highlight surrounding the text of the labels of the icons on my PC desktop?

This changed when I copied an image from a Word document to my desktop.How can I remove the colored highlight surrounding the text of the labels of the icons on my PC desktop?
Try this:





1. Right-click on the desktop and select Properties.


2. Click on the Desktop tab.


3. Click the Customize Desktop button.


4. Click the Web tab.


5. See if the Lock Desktop Items checkbox is selected.


6. If it is, clear it.


7. Click OK.





If that doesn’t work, try this:





1. Right click on My Computer and select Properties.


2. Click the Advanced tab.


3. Under Performance, click the Settings button.


4. Click on the Visual Effects tab.


5. Check the check box next to “Use drop shadows for icon labels on the desktop”.


6. Click OK.
